Artichoke Dance Company hosts free workshops leading up to Global Water Dances at Coney Island, a celebration using the arts to raise awareness about and advocate for access to clean safe water. The dance workshop runs 2:00-3:15 and teaches “The Story of Water” a participatory dance that is performed worldwide on Global Water Dances Day. The trashion, fashion from trash, workshop runs 3:30-5:00pm for participants to create their own costumes. All materials will be provided. Participants who learn the dance and create a costume can then perform The Story of Water with Artichoke Dance Company on Global Water Dances Day, June 14. 

 

All workshops, held on both Saturdays May 31 and June 7, are free and at Coney Island Open Streets, located on West 22nd Street between Neptune Avenue and Coney Island Creek. Sign up here.

 

The Brooklyn-based Artichoke Dance Company is one of the nation's leading eco-arts organizations, delighting audiences of all ages with dynamic site  performance works. Like many of Artichoke Dance Company’s productions, Global Water Dances at Coney Island features costumes created from upcycled plastic materials, demonstrating zero-waste principles while commenting on the proliferation of plastics in contemporary life. In 2025, Global Water Dances celebrates its 14th year of dancing for safe water everywhere. Leveraging the power of non-verbal communication through movement.
